Transaction 2dd60597eb16a5780e9e554a4fb9e7b0f23d13b03aad441495e83c2d437494e2

block
d0fa930ec880baa613184a76d4151c4ed7d72ca12d2a10fdb348f5c981cd1774

1 Input

23 Outputs